Training program for young indigenous women

By Miguel Martin Ramos | Project Leader

Pattern Workshop  The artisan women learned to tra
Pattern Workshop The artisan women learned to tra

During these months the Binational Network has continued with the training program for young indigenous women, prioritizing economic empowerment as a fundamental aspect of gender justice.

In the Crafts Development Center (CENDA), located in San Cristóbal de las Casas we impart a training program in cutting and tailoring with a duration of 3 months, in this workshop participates 20 young women artisans, the main objective of the course was to provided new knowledge and skills which allowed them to standardize the sizes, improve the quality, reduce physical time and effort to develop competitive products.

For the Network the transfer of knowledge is a key element to empowering the women artisans. To ensure that artisans appropriate the knowledge, the Binational Network, places orders based on the sizes chart learned in the course, this represents a competitive advantage to position themselves in the markets.

The accompaniment has been a key element during the training program, in addition to the classes that the artisans receive at the CENDA, the coordinator of the CENDA follows up in each of the ESMAS communities, helping them to make the orders fulfill the size charts requirements and quality improvements learned in the training.

In addition of this, new collections have been developed, for this the Binational Network first investigates the demand and subsequently prepares the organizational and productive conditions so that the craftswomen can meet the markets requirements.

During this period 4 collections have been developed, which are promoted in the online store MATAT´s brand of the Binational Network and in commercial spaces nationally and internationally such as the Paz market, in San Antonio Tx and Lummetik in El Paso,Tx.

The artisans, whom have participated in this training program, have had developed new business skills, enhancing their artisanal activity as an economic alternative to stay in their territories.
